Research Themes
This course proposes a system that utilizes IT to make daily life more convenient and enriching. In particular, students will learn about the history and mechanisms of social media (SNS) such as Facebook and Instagram, as well as video distribution, and consider how to disseminate information. Students will explore effective methods of disseminating information while experiencing the process of actually collecting, editing, and disseminating information. In the process, students will consider how to convey information accurately and in an easy-to-understand manner to everyone from children to the elderly, and even foreigners. Students will also learn how to produce the video content that will serve as the material.
Activities
One of the features of this seminar is learning how to use content creation software. Using Adobe Photoshop, Adobe Flash, Adobe Premiere, etc., you will acquire the ability to create and express your own video content. For programming, we will use JavaScript and learn from the basics. We also ask you to do your best to pass the IT Passport Examination. As for the seminar trip, we will decide the destination after listening to your wishes.
